ABOUT THE MISSION:
Ladies & Gentlemen of the Patriot Guard Riders,
We have been invited by the family of EM3 Mike Miller, US Navy, to stand a flag line while he receives his final military honors. Mike served in the US Navy from 1975 through 1979 – he was one of three sons that joined the Navy, one of his brothers is already interred at Tahoma National Cemetery. According to his brother, Scott, Mike spent his time working and riding, and riding, and working. He loved to ride, was an independent guy and didn’t join any particular clubs, but he had friends in several riding clubs and his remains are being escorted from Arlington [WA] by his friends in Combat Veterans International Chapter 6.
Mike is survived by his parents, his one brother, and numerous friends that loved him and will miss him dearly.
Please join me to honor this veteran of the US Navy.
